Summary
Effective communication and transmission in plastic surgery require honesty and patient focus. Truth and ethical practice should guide all interactions, prioritizing patient well-being over personal gain.
Area of Science:
- Plastic and Reconstructive Surgery
- Medical Ethics
- Surgical Communication
Context:
- Explores the multifaceted nature of communication and information transmission within plastic and reconstructive surgery.
- Draws upon diverse perspectives from surgeons, mathematicians, and philosophers.
Purpose:
- To critically examine current methods, realities, and future directions of communication and transmission in the field.
- To establish principles for effective and ethical information exchange, emphasizing openness to criticism and patient-centeredness.
Summary:
- Discusses the distinct characteristics of communication (revocable, open to criticism) versus transmission (future-oriented, less challengeable).
- Highlights the importance of language and visual aids as tools for communication and transmission, advocating for their use in a manner that permits critique and minimizes self-interest.
- Stresses that truth and patient welfare must supersede personal vanity, guiding interactions with patients, relatives, and the media.
Impact:
- Advocates for a commitment to rigorous research and practice, emphasizing the need for passion in surgical strictness.
- Differentiates between broad communication and selective transmission, reserving the latter for those demonstrating the capacity for right and prudent practice.
- Promotes a surgical ethos where the spirit of the discipline transcends mere technical proficiency.

Communication
Communication between two animals occurs when one animal transmits an information signal that causes a change in the animal that receives the information. Organisms communicate with one another in a host of different ways. Signals can be auditory, chemical, visual, tactile, or a combination of these. Communication is a critical behavioral adaptation that promotes survival, growth, and reproduction.

Transmission Electron Microscopy
In 1931, physicist Ernst Ruska—building on the idea that magnetic fields can direct an electron beam just as lenses can direct a beam of light in an optical microscope—developed the first prototype of the electron microscope. This development led to the development of the field of electron microscopy.
